30-Minute Coconut Curry: A Flavorful Vegan One-Pot Dinner

Bright vegetables and warm spices meld into a creamy, nourishing meal for busy nights.

By Medha deb
Created on

30-Minute Coconut Curry

This vibrant coconut curry combines a rainbow of vegetables simmered in a fragrant, creamy coconut milk broth—all ready in around 30 minutes. With hints of ginger, curry, and optional heat from cayenne, each bite delivers both comfort and nourishment. Served over coconut-infused quinoa, this satisfying recipe is vegan, gluten-free, and designed for busy weeknights or whenever you crave bold, wholesome flavor without a lengthy cooking process.

Why You’ll Love This Recipe

  • Quick: Ready from start to finish in just 30 minutes.
  • One Pot: The curry comes together in a single pan for easy clean-up.
  • Nutrient-Dense: Packed with a mix of fresh vegetables.
  • Flavorful: Layers of curry powder, fresh ginger, and creamy coconut milk.
  • Vegan & Gluten-Free: Naturally plant-based and suitable for many diets.

What’s in This 30-Minute Coconut Curry?

The heart of this curry is built on a combination of aromatics, vegetables, and spices, all enveloped by a rich coconut broth. Here’s what you’ll need:

For the Curry

  • 1 Tbsp coconut oil—or olive oil, for sautéing
  • 1 small onion, diced
  • 4 cloves garlic, minced
  • 1 Tbsp fresh ginger, grated
  • 1/2 cup broccoli florets, diced (or substitute green bell pepper)
  • 1/2 cup carrots, diced
  • 1/4 cup tomato, diced
  • 1/3 cup snow peas, loosely cut
  • 1 Tbsp curry powder
  • 1 pinch cayenne pepper (optional, for heat)
  • 2 x 14-ounce cans light coconut milk (or use full-fat for a richer broth)
  • 1 cup vegetable broth (homemade or store-bought)
  • Sea salt and black pepper, to taste

For the Coconut Quinoa

  • 1 x 14-ounce can light coconut milk
  • 1 cup white quinoa, rinsed
  • 1 Tbsp agave nectar (optional, for gentle sweetness)

For Serving (Optional)

  • Fresh lemon juice
  • Herbs: cilantro, mint, and/or basil
  • Red pepper flakes

Step-by-Step Instructions

1. Cook the Coconut Quinoa

  1. In a medium saucepan, combine the coconut milk and rinsed quinoa (plus agave nectar if using).
  2. Bring to a gentle boil, then reduce heat to low, cover, and simmer for 15-20 minutes until the quinoa is tender and the liquid is absorbed.
  3. Remove from heat and let sit, covered, for 5 minutes before fluffing with a fork.

2. Prepare the Curry

  1. Heat the coconut (or olive) oil in a large pot over medium heat.
  2. Add diced onion and sauté for 2-3 minutes until softened.
  3. Stir in garlic and grated ginger, cooking for 1 minute until fragrant.
  4. Add broccoli, carrots, tomato, and snow peas. Sauté for 3-5 minutes, stirring frequently.
  5. Sprinkle in the curry powder and cayenne (if using). Stir well to coat the vegetables.
  6. Pour in the coconut milk and vegetable broth, and season with salt and black pepper to taste.
  7. Bring to a simmer, reduce heat, and let cook for 10-12 minutes. The vegetables should be tender but still vibrant.

3. Final Touches and Serving Ideas

  • Taste the curry and adjust seasonings as needed (salt, pepper, more curry powder, extra cayenne for heat).
  • For serving: spoon the coconut quinoa into bowls, ladle the hot curry over it, and finish with fresh lemon juice, plenty of herbs, and a sprinkle of red pepper flakes as desired.

Customization Tips & Ingredient Swaps

This curry is endlessly adaptable. Here’s how you can make it your own:

  • Vegetables: Swap in sweet potatoes, zucchini, green beans, peas, or spinach for variety.
  • Protein: Add cubed tofu, tempeh, or chickpeas for a protein boost.
  • Grain Options: Serve over brown rice, cauliflower rice, or steamed rice instead of quinoa.
  • Spice Level: Adjust the amount of cayenne or add sliced fresh chilies for extra heat.
  • Creaminess: Use full-fat coconut milk for a richer, more decadent curry.

Nutrition Highlights

NutrientBenefit
VegetablesRich in fiber, vitamins (A, C, K) & antioxidants
Coconut MilkProvides healthy fats for satiety and flavor
QuinoaHigh in protein, provides all essential amino acids
Herbs & SpicesOffer anti-inflammatory and digestive benefits

Tips for the Best Coconut Curry

  • Fresh Ginger & Garlic: Always use fresh for maximum aroma and taste.
  • Sauté Spices: Briefly cooking the curry powder and cayenne in oil releases their essential oils and deeper flavors.
  • Don’t Overcook Veggies: Simmer until just tender to maintain color, nutrition, and texture.
  • Taste and Adjust: Flavor can vary with different brands of curry powder and coconut milk; adjust seasoning as needed.

Storage & Make-Ahead Suggestions

  • Refrigerator: Store leftover curry (and quinoa) in separate airtight containers. Enjoy within 3-4 days.
  • Freezer: Curry (without herb garnishes) freezes well for up to 1 month. Thaw overnight in the fridge and reheat gently on the stove.
  • Meal Prep: Prepare the curry base and quinoa ahead; reheat and add fresh herbs or lemon upon serving.

Serving Suggestions

  • Top with extra fresh herbs for brightness.
  • Add a dollop of vegan yogurt or coconut cream for added richness.
  • Serve with warmed naan or flatbread on the side for dipping.
  • Pair with a green salad for a fresh contrast.

Frequently Asked Questions

Is this curry very spicy?

No, the base recipe is mild, but you can increase the heat with more cayenne or fresh chilies to suit your preferences.

Can I make this curry oil-free?

Yes, sauté the vegetables in a splash of vegetable broth or water instead of oil for an oil-free version.

How can I thicken the curry?

If the curry is too thin, simmer uncovered to reduce or add a small amount of cornstarch slurry (mix 1 tsp cornstarch with 1 Tbsp water) and stir into the simmering curry until thickened.

Can I use frozen vegetables?

Absolutely. Toss frozen veggies directly into the pot and extend cooking time by a few minutes as needed.

How do I store leftovers?

Refrigerate in airtight containers for up to four days. Reheat gently and garnish with fresh herbs and lemon just before serving.

Recipe Variations and Add-Ins

  • Thai-Inspired: Add a tablespoon of Thai red curry paste or a squeeze of lime for extra zing.
  • Green Power: Mix in leafy greens—spinach or baby kale—in the last five minutes of simmering for extra nutrients.
  • Protein Boost: Stir in cooked chickpeas, lentils, or tofu at the end for a heartier meal.

More Curries You’ll Love

  • Vibrant Coconut Green Curry: Built on blended greens for a color-packed sauce, finished with bright spices and brown rice.
  • Thai Yellow Coconut Curry: Features red bell pepper and mango for natural sweetness; finished with roasted cashews for crunch.
  • Lentil Curry: Slow-simmered lentils in a robust coconut-infused sauce, loaded with warm spices.

Expert Tips for Success

  • Use a high-sided pot to prevent splatters when simmering the coconut milk.
  • Let the curry sit for 5 minutes off-heat before serving for flavors to meld even further.
  • Chop vegetables uniformly for even cooking and the best texture.
  • Rinse quinoa well to remove bitterness before cooking.

Printable Recipe Card

30-Minute Coconut Curry

Servings: 4-5

Total Time: 30 minutes

Ingredients
  • 1 Tbsp coconut oil
  • 1 small onion, diced
  • 4 cloves garlic, minced
  • 1 Tbsp fresh ginger, grated
  • 1/2 cup broccoli florets, diced
  • 1/2 cup carrots, diced
  • 1/4 cup tomato, diced
  • 1/3 cup snow peas, cut
  • 1 Tbsp curry powder
  • 1 pinch cayenne pepper (optional)
  • 2 x 14-ounce cans light coconut milk
  • 1 cup vegetable broth
  • Salt and pepper, to taste
Coconut Quinoa
  • 1 x 14-ounce can light coconut milk
  • 1 cup white quinoa, rinsed
  • 1 Tbsp agave nectar (optional)
Serving
  • Fresh lemon juice, cilantro, basil, mint, red pepper flakes
Instructions
  1. Prepare coconut quinoa: Combine coconut milk, rinsed quinoa, and agave in a saucepan. Simmer covered for 15-20 minutes. Fluff with a fork.
  2. For the curry: Heat oil over medium. Add onion and sauté for 2-3 min. Add garlic and ginger, cook 1 min more.
  3. Add broccoli, carrots, tomato, and snow peas. Sauté for 3-5 min. Stir in curry powder and cayenne.
  4. Pour in coconut milk and broth. Season with salt and pepper.
  5. Simmer for 10-12 min until veggies are tender. Adjust seasonings as needed.
  6. Serve curry over coconut quinoa, garnished as desired.

Pro Kitchen Tools

  • Large pot or Dutch oven: For simmering the curry
  • Medium saucepan: For cooking quinoa
  • Fine mesh strainer: For rinsing quinoa
  • Microplane grater: To finely grate fresh ginger

Final Thoughts

A bowl of 30-minute coconut curry brings together speed, simplicity, and dynamic flavor in the most comforting way. With its customizable base and reheatable versatility, it is sure to become a plant-powered staple in your kitchen rotation.

Medha Deb is an editor with a master's degree in Applied Linguistics from the University of Hyderabad. She believes that her qualification has helped her develop a deep understanding of language and its application in various contexts.

Read full bio of medha deb